The ones we supply are not the same as the original.Well $52 for the upper one and $48 for the lower it says on the website. We have been supplying this type for years. They have additional springs & a more secure latch mechanism. The original 1600 catches were notorious for releasing the bonnet. Many a datto owner has had the bonnet fly open with expensive results.
